How tight on the tie rod castle nuts????

    Exactly what the title states. Do I just tighten them down till I can get the cotter pin through or are they supposed to be snugged down tight????

    I always make them as tight as I can go until I can get the cotter pin through it.

    I read in my Haynes manual 55. I went 45 and am happy with it.

    My 80 Jeep Services Specs manual says 40 ft. lbs. minimum plus whatever it takes to line up the cotter pin.

    A little off topic, but is there a bushing that goes in there or is it metal on metal?

    No bushing, just the rubber dust boot to keep debris out and grease in.
